#d38386 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d38386 is composed of 82.7% red, 51.4% green and 52.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37.9% magenta, 36.5% yellow and 17.3% black. It has a hue angle of 357.8 degrees, a saturation of 47.6% and a lightness of 67.1%. #d38386 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#a7070d.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

Shades and Tints of #d38386

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060202 is the darkest color, while #fcf7f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d38386

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#acaaaa is the less saturated color, while #fa5c62 is the most saturated one.
